Understanding the Drivers: Key Factors Behind Global Warming

Introduction

Global warming is a pressing issue that affects every corner of the planet. The rise in average global temperatures is causing significant changes in our climate system, with devastating consequences for both the environment and human society. To effectively tackle this problem, it is crucial to understand the key drivers behind global warming.

Greenhouse Gases

One of the main factors responsible for global warming is the increase in greenhouse gases (GHGs) in the Earth’s atmosphere. GHGs such as carbon dioxide (CO2), methane (CH4), and nitrous oxide (N2O) trap heat from the Sun and prevent it from escaping back into space. This phenomenon is often referred to as the greenhouse effect. Human activities, primarily the burning of fossil fuels for energy production and transportation, have significantly increased the concentration of GHGs in the atmosphere, thereby enhancing the greenhouse effect and leading to global warming.

Deforestation

Another significant driver of global warming is deforestation. Trees absorb carbon dioxide during photosynthesis, acting as natural carbon sinks. However, widespread deforestation, particularly in tropical regions, has contributed to an increase in atmospheric CO2 levels. Deforestation not only releases stored carbon back into the atmosphere but also deprives the Earth of its capacity to remove CO2, exacerbating the greenhouse effect and leading to further warming.

Industrialization and Urbanization

The rapid pace of industrialization and urbanization in many countries has led to an increase in energy consumption and the emission of greenhouse gases. The burning of fossil fuels, such as coal, oil, and natural gas, in industrial processes releases large amounts of CO2 into the atmosphere. Additionally, the expansion of urban areas leads to higher energy demand for heating, cooling, and transportation, increasing the reliance on fossil fuels and the emission of GHGs.

Agriculture

Agriculture, particularly livestock production and rice cultivation, is a significant contributor to global warming. Livestock, such as cattle, emit methane during digestion, which is a potent greenhouse gas. Additionally, the decomposition of organic materials in agricultural practices, such as manure management and rice cultivation in flooded fields, produces methane and nitrous oxide, further contributing to global warming.

Population Growth

The world’s population has been growing at an unprecedented rate, resulting in increased demands for resources and energy. As more people strive for improved living standards, there is a corresponding increase in energy consumption, which often relies on fossil fuels. The rise in population exacerbates the drivers mentioned above, intensifying the emission of GHGs and amplifying global warming.
